Electrical Considerations for Clinton Homes
Clinton’s housing stock spans several decades of construction, which means the electrical challenges vary considerably from one block to the next. Homes built in the 1960s and 1970s may have aluminum branch circuit wiring or undersized panels that cannot safely support today’s electrical loads.
Homes from the 1980s and 1990s are generally better equipped but often benefit from an electrical panel upgrade when EV chargers, HVAC systems, or home additions are being added. If your Clinton home has not had a professional assessment in the past decade, scheduling an electrical code inspection is a practical first step before any renovation.

The installation begins with a load calculation. Older Clinton panels often cannot carry a dedicated 240V circuit without an upgrade first, and it is better to know that at the assessment than midway through the job. We run the required dedicated circuit, provide the protection required for the charger and wiring method, test the equipment, and coordinate locally required permits and inspections.
